Ethernet Module
The Ethernet module incorporates an intelligent layer 2 (L2) switch, to provide the
switching, prioritization and queuing functions between ports P1 to P4 and transport
channels, C1 and C2. It supports address learning for efficient management of Ethernet
traffic in multi-host situations, and advanced L3 and L2 settings for traffic
prioritization.
A gate array supports channel assignment and mux/demux to the digital baseband.
The MAC address register supports 2048 entries.
